Peptide Science and Cellular Instruction

Peptides are short chains of amino acids that function as highly specific signaling molecules. They represent a next-generation tool for performance enhancement, offering the ability to send direct, clean instructions to specific cellular targets. They are the molecular architects of tissue repair and metabolic function.

Consider the application of Growth Hormone Secretagogues (GHS), such as Ipamorelin or CJC-1295. These compounds do not introduce exogenous growth hormone; they instruct the pituitary gland to secrete its own GH in a natural, pulsatile rhythm. This leads to an increase in Insulin-like Growth Factor 1 (IGF-1), which drives cellular regeneration, fat metabolism, and deep-sleep recovery. The system is prompted to self-correct and self-amplify.

free testosterone

Meaning ∞ Free testosterone represents the biologically active fraction of testosterone that is not bound to plasma proteins, such as Sex Hormone-Binding Globulin or SHBG, or albumin.

muscle protein synthesis

Meaning ∞ Muscle Protein Synthesis (MPS) is the fundamental biological process of creating new contractile proteins within muscle fibers from available amino acid precursors.

growth hormone secretagogues

Meaning ∞ Growth Hormone Secretagogues (GHSs) are a category of compounds that stimulate the release of endogenous Growth Hormone (GH) from the anterior pituitary gland through specific mechanisms.

sleep architecture

Meaning ∞ Sleep Architecture refers to the cyclical pattern and structure of sleep, characterized by the predictable alternation between Non-Rapid Eye Movement (NREM) and Rapid Eye Movement (REM) sleep stages.
